Is San Diego County a good place to live?


Travel Info
I've been told that the weather in SD is fabulous. Also, SD is very clean, safe, but expensive...So, are prices the only cons for San Diego, or is the traffic bad there too; just like most places in California?

BTW, are there places in SD county that are better than the city of San Diego? What are these places?

Travel Tips
East county is as hot as the desert.
The "Fabulous" weather is near the coast, go more than 10 miles inland (east) from the beach and the weather sucks in the summer time.

Traffic is Nothing like Los Angeles, but it can be bad, So.. If you live in North County then you should work in North County.

The only culture is from Mexico, people that move here say San Diego has NO culture of its own and they are right.
But I like that. If you live here you make you own culture as you go.

Its not "very" clean, just clean (not as clean as Seattle for example) and we do get smog - but not even close to as much smog as Los Angeles gets.

Safe ? As much as any other big city in America.

Good places to live in the county - anyplace West of the 805 or 5 freeways And stay North of the 94 freeway. (stay out of east and south county )

Lived in San Diego for nine years.
You heard right about San Diego being clean, safe and expensive... its true...traffic is not nearly as bad as L.A.....there is a bunch of towns next to san diego....as far as weather goes, remember anywhere in california the towns right next to the ocean are always cooler and when you go inland a few miles the temperature skyrockets sometimes 40 degrees warmer depending on the area...so you can be in san diego at the beach with temperature 70 degrees and drive inland a few miles and the temperature will be 90 or even 100 degrees. (this is true for the L.A. and S.F. too)
